Is It Dangerous To Have Pseudomonas Aeruginosa?

Hi, My pennies head have red bumps and burning sensation . I have tested the cultures, the report says pseudomonas aeruginosa high growth in penis and candida isolated. Please let me know which doctor should I consult it and is it dangerous. As of now I never had a sex with any one.

In short: dangerous infection depends on Immune status of the person and sensitivity of organism to drugs.

Explanation: No need to worry, as they have cultures it and found out that its candida and pseudomonas then they would have also started you on antibiotics and antifungals depending on sensitivity at that region. SO, do not forget to followup with your doctor till its completely cured.
Sex may /may not be related to this.
